Steering mechanism for water surface garbage clearing ship and side end pipes
The invention belongs to the technical field of environmental protection equipment, and particularly relates to a steering mechanism for a water surface garbage clearing ship and side end pipes. The steering mechanism comprises an outer barrel, an inner barrel, a first steering engine, flow dividing pipes, the side end pipes and a second steering engine; the opening end of the outer barrel is coaxially and fixedly connected to the rear end of a flow guiding pipe; the sealed ends of the outer barrel and the inner barrel are correspondingly provided with a plurality of main rear jet flow holes;the inner barrel is connected with the first steering engine; the two sides of the outer barrel are each connected with one flow dividing pipe; the two side end pipes are arranged on the two sides ofthe clearing ship in parallel; the two side end pipes are each connected with one flow dividing pipe; and the turning radius of the clearing ship can be reduced. Each side end pipe of the steering mechanism comprises a side outer barrel and a side inner barrel which are each provided with a front jet flow hole, a side front jet flow hole, a side rear jet flow hole and an auxiliary rear jet flow hole; and the clearing ship can turn in site, horizontally move and retreat for movement, so that the clearing ship is more flexible, and the clearing efficiency is improved.
